Manitoba cash registers among Canada's busiest

WINNIPEG — Manitoba turned in one of the best retail performances in the country in May, according to new seasonally adjusted figures issued today.

Statistics Canada said Manitoba retailers rang up $1.3 billion worth of sales during the month. That was an increase of 0.6 per cent from the previous month’s total of $1.29 billion, and up 6.3 per cent from May 2009’s tally of $1.22 billion.

The month-over-month increase was the third largest among the provinces, with only British Columbia (1.5 per cent) and New Brunswick (1.2 per cent) posting bigger gains.

And the year-over-year increase was second only to British Columbia’s 7.5 per cent.

StatsCan said Manitoba was one of only five provinces to post a sales increase from April to May. As a result, Canada saw its sales slip by 0.2 per cent to $36 billion for the month.

However, the national year-over-year numbers were more impressive, with Canada’s sales up 5.2 per cent from May of last year.
